Skip to content

mlekstan/XSS-vulnerable-app

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

47 Commits
 
 
 
 
 
 
 
 
 
 
 
 

Repository files navigation

XSS-vulnerable-app

Description

A web application project vulnerable to XSS attacks, created for educational purposes. Users can attempt to perform the most common XSS and brute-force attacks. The main purpose of the app is to raise awareness about XSS and brute-force attack principles. Additionally, app provides user login and registration functionality. To see the application in action (video) you can use the link at the bottom of the file.

Application sections

Each section in the app is dedicated to a specific type of attack. Sections allow users to conduct attacks and also contain instructions on how to carry them out.

  1. Reflected XSS
  2. Stored XSS
  3. DOM-based XSS
  4. Brute Force Attack

Used technologies

HTML

CSS

Python

Django

Operation overview

Link to the demo video: https://www.dropbox.com/scl/fi/k2wqwprgzppwvlzo70d32/XSS-vulnerable-app_demo.mp4?rlkey=wxr0ymg72jk8w4dmfff8z82p1&st=9938momo&dl=0

Presentation for students

Link to the presentation: https://docs.google.com/presentation/d/1t4eAdO7WbdEG1nmoUypSLJ53ITi2OUUPsaMD5yrYEhI/edit#slide=id.p

Instruction

Information on how to set up the project (in polish): instruction

About

Project of web appliction vulnerable on XSS attacks.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

No packages published

Contributors 3

  •  
  •  
  •